Abstract

We disclose a highly transmissive electroluminescent lamp, where the lamp has a front electrode electrically connected to a first clear conductive layer of PDOT or functionally similar material, a phosphor layer and a dielectric layer. The phosphor layer contains nano-particles of phosphor, where the nano-particles have a size less than about 100 nm. The dielectric layer contains nano-particles of a dielectric, where these nano-particles having a size less than about 100 nm. There is a second clear conductive layer of PDOT, and a back electrode electrically connected to the second clear conductive layer, for energizing the lamp. In other embodiments, the particles in the phosphor layer may have sizes larger than 100 nm, while still achieving the effect of substantial transparency of the lamp.
